Room-Temperature Quantum Material Breakthrough Could Revolutionize Computing

This discovery matters because it tackles the biggest obstacle in quantum computing: the need for extreme cold. By enabling quantum operations at room temperature, it could drastically reduce costs and complexity, making quantum technology accessible to more industries and researchers. This could accelerate the development of practical quantum computers, leading to breakthroughs in fields like drug discovery, materials science, and artificial intelligence.
